FIDELITY-PHENIX FIRE INS. CO. OF N. Y. v. FOREST OIL CORP.

No. 478.

141 So.2d 841 (1962)

FIDELITY-PHENIX FIRE INSURANCE CO. OF NEW YORK v. FOREST OIL CORPORATION.

Court of Appeal of Louisiana, Fourth Circuit.

June 4, 1962.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Benjamin W. Yancey, Rufus C. Harris, Jr., Terreberry, Rault, Carroll, Martinez & Yancy, New Orleans, for plaintiff-appellant.

Roger H. Doyle, Doyle, Smith & Doyle, New Orleans, for defendant-appellee.

Before SAMUEL, JOHNSON and HALL, JJ.


JOHNSON, Judge.

The plaintiff has appealed from a judgment of the Civil District Court for the Parish of Orleans which dismissed plaintiff's suit by maintaining an exception of no right of action filed on behalf of defendant.
